top of page

Talend Etl'de MetaData Nedir ve Nasıl Kullanılır?

Güncelleme tarihi: 23 Nis 2024

Merhaba arkadaşlar bu yazımızda Talend da bulunan Metadata kavramından bahsedeceğim. Elimizde bir txt dosyası olduğunu düşünelim ve bu dosya bizim User bilgilerini içeren ve bir çok yerde kullandığımız bir dosya olsun. Bu dosyayı birden fazla yerde kullanıyorsak Metadata sayesinde her seferinde tekrar tekrar bu dosyanın özelliklerini tanımlamamız gerekmiyor. Metadata da bir defa bu yolu tanımladıktan sonra diğer kullanımlarda metadatayı göstermemiz yetiyor. Bu yöntemin daha iyi yönü ise mesela kullandığımız dosyanın bir özelliği değiştiği zaman bütün joblara gidip değişen özelliği bulmak yerine Metada'dan değişiklik yapmamız bu özelliği kullanan bütün joblara etki etmesi anlamına geliyor. Çok uzatmadan bir örnek yapalım.


Ben bu örnekte bir txt dosyasını kullanıyor olacağım. Repository bölümünden metadaya tıklıyoruz. Ben burda txt dosyası kullanacağım için açılan sekmeden File delimited’a sağ tıklayıp Create file delimited’a tıklıyorum. Açılan ilk sayfada isim veriyorum ardından next ile diğer sayfaya geçiyorum. İkinci sayfadan da dosyanın yolunu belirtiyorum.



ree

Son sayfada ise son ayarlamaları yapıyorum.



ree

Şimdi denemek için tFileInputDelimited alıyorum ve component alanına geliyorum ve buradan Property Type özelliğini Repository olarak değiştiriyorum ve ilk adımda ismini verdiğim metadatayı seçiyorum. TLogRow componentini de yanına koyup deneyebiliriz.



ree

İyi çalışmalar.

©2021, Fazlı KELEŞ tarafından kurulmuştur.

bottom of page